How does Franklin, MN compare to Woodland, MN? Franklin has a population of 513 with a median household income of $54,904, while Woodland has 505 residents and a median income of $189,107. Below you'll find a detailed breakdown of demographics, economy, and housing for both cities.
| Metric | Franklin, MN | Woodland, MN | Difference |
|---|---|---|---|
| Population | 513 | 505 | +1.6% |
| Median Age | 38 | 55.2 | -31.2% |
| Foreign Born % | 6.4% | 2% | +220.0% |
